The Bride: A Vision in Splendor

The quintessential outfit for a Hindi bride is often the

Lehenga Choli

. This exquisite ensemble typically consists of a long, flowing skirt (the
lehenga
), a fitted blouse (the
choli
), and a long scarf (the
dupatta
). Lehengas are renowned for their elaborate embroidery, often featuring intricate patterns of zardozi, Gota Patti, or mirror work, adorned with sequins, beads, and crystals. While red is traditionally considered auspicious and remains a popular choice, modern brides increasingly opt for a spectrum of colors like pastels, deep blues, emerald greens, and even gold or silver. The fabrics range from rich silks and velvets to lighter georgettes and crepes, chosen for their luxurious drape and ability to hold intricate embellishments. Alternatively, many brides also wear a

Saree

for certain ceremonies or as their primary bridal attire. The saree, a single length of fabric draped elegantly around the body, is a timeless symbol of Indian grace. Bridal sarees are typically heavy, adorned with extensive handloom work, intricate borders, and rich pallus (the decorative end piece). Kanjeevaram silks, Banarasi silks, and Chanderi sarees are popular choices, each boasting unique weaving traditions and regional patterns. The Groom: Regality and Style

Grooms at Hindi weddings are equally resplendent, stepping away from conventional Western suits into attire that exudes regal charm. The most common choice is the

Sherwani

. This long, coat-like garment, often made from rich silks, brocades, or velvets, is typically embroidered with intricate patterns that complement the bride’s outfit. It’s usually worn over a kurta and churidar (tight-fitting trousers that gather at the ankle) and accessorized with a stole (
dupatta
or
safa
) and ornate shoes (
juttis

Another popular option is a

Kurta Pajama

, especially for pre-wedding functions or for a more understated look. A
kurta
is a loose, long shirt worn over
pajamas
(drawstring trousers). While simpler than a sherwani, kurtas can be equally elegant, made from luxurious fabrics and featuring subtle embroidery. Many grooms also pair their kurtas with a

Nehru Jacket

, a fitted, hip-length coat with a mandarin collar, adding a sophisticated touch that’s become a global fashion statement and a fun cultural detail for a crossword clue.

Guests: Embracing the Vibrancy

For guests, the dress code at a Hindi wedding is all about vibrant colors, rich fabrics, and festive elegance. Women typically wear sarees, lehengas, or

Anarkali suits

(a long, frock-style top paired with churidars and a dupatta). Men often opt for kurtas, Nehru jackets paired with trousers or churidars, or even well-tailored suits for certain receptions. The key is to embrace the festive spirit and choose outfits that are comfortable enough for long hours of celebration, dancing, and feasting!
